    Lay’s wants to take its customers on a culinary voyage this summer with its new Global Flavors lineup. The line features the three flavors Tzatziki, Masala, and Honey Butter, respectively inspired by Greece, India, and Korea. Letting US customers experience these unique tastes without ever getting onto a plane.

    Lay’s Wavy Tzatziki, Lay’s Masala and Lay’s Honey Butter flavors, inspired by Greece, India and Korea, are hitting store shelves in the U.S. this month for a limited time.

    The Flavors:

    • Tzatziki – inspired by the refreshing Greek flavors of yogurt, lemon, dill, garlic, and other unique elements. This blend on a wavy chip creates a crunchy take on the creamy Mediterranean classic.
    • Masala – contains a delectable fusion of spices including cumin, coriander, turmeric, and pepper. Giving you a one-way ticket to the world of mouthwatering flavors found in traditional Masala dishes.
    • Honey Butter – delivers a delicious blend of buttermilk honey and butter tastes. Transporting you to Korea, the home of this beloved combo.

    “Our fans often post about the fun flavors they see while traveling abroad and continuously ask for them here,” said Tina Mahal, senior vice president of marketing, PepsiCo Foods North America. “Now, at the height of travel season, we’re excited to make those dreams a reality and bring them adventure through every bite of our Global Flavors lineup. As the proven leader in flavor innovation with more than 200 variations of our iconic potato chip, we’re proud to continue to demonstrate our expertise in crafting delicious flavors that appeal to the unique senses and tastes of communities all over the world.”

    Contest

    But Lay’s isn’t stopping at these new flavors. The company is also offering one lucky fan and their guest the chance to win a trip to one of the flavors’ origin countries. So, the winner can travel to India, Korea, or Greece.

    You can enter to win by scanning the QR code on the back of a bag of any of the three aforementioned flavors or by visiting this website. Entries will be accepted between August 12th and September 28th.
